Notitie
Voor toegang tot deze pagina is autorisatie vereist. U kunt proberen u aan te melden of de directory te wijzigen.
Voor toegang tot deze pagina is autorisatie vereist. U kunt proberen de mappen te wijzigen.
Van toepassing op: SQL Server 2025 (17.x)
SQL Server 2025 (17.x) introduceert de configuratieoptie voor databasebereik PREVIEW_FEATURES . Met deze optie kunt u functies inschakelen die beschikbaar zijn voor preview.
De volgende tabel bevat functies die oorspronkelijk zijn uitgebracht als preview en hun huidige status:
| Eigenschap | Huidige status | Versie van de meest recente update | Description |
|---|---|---|---|
| Gebeurtenisstreaming wijzigen | Preview | RTM | Stream wijzigingen van SQL Server naar Azure Event Hubs. |
| Fuzzy tekenreeks die overeenkomt | Preview | RTM | Controleer of twee tekenreeksen vergelijkbaar zijn en bereken het verschil tussen twee tekenreeksen. |
| EDIT_DISTANCE | Preview | RTM | Bereken het aantal invoegingen, verwijderingen, vervangingen en omzettingen dat nodig is om de ene tekenreeks naar de andere te transformeren. |
| EDIT_DISTANCE_SIMILARITY | Preview | RTM | Bereken een overeenkomstwaarde tussen 0 (die geen overeenkomst aangeeft) tot 100 (die volledige overeenkomst aangeeft). |
| Vectoren met halve precisie (2 bytes) | Preview | RTM | Sla vectoren op met behulp van drijvendekommawaarden met halve precisie (2-bytes), waardoor maximaal 3996 dimensies in één vector mogelijk zijn. |
| JARO_WINKLER_AFSTAND | Preview | RTM | Bereken de bewerkingsafstand tussen twee tekenreeksen die voorkeur geven aan tekenreeksen die vanaf het begin overeenkomen met een ingestelde lengte van het voorvoegsel. |
| JARO_WINKLER_SIMILARITY | Preview | RTM | Bereken een overeenkomstwaarde tussen 0 (die geen overeenkomst aangeeft) tot 100 (die volledige overeenkomst aangeeft). |
| Vectorindex | Preview | RTM | Maak en beheer geschatte vectorindexen om vergelijkbare vectoren te zoeken naar een bepaalde referentievector. |
| VECTOORINDEX MAKEN | Preview | RTM | Maak een geschatte index op een vectorkolom om de prestaties van dichtstbijzijnde buren te verbeteren. |
| VECTOR_SEARCH. | Preview | RTM | Zoek naar vectoren die vergelijkbaar zijn met een bepaalde queryvector met behulp van een bij benadering dichtstbijzijnde buren vectorzoekingsalgoritmen. |
Waarschuwing
Preview-functies worden niet aanbevolen voor productieomgevingen.
Voor preview-functies die algemeen beschikbaar zijn in een volgende cumulatieve update, is de configuratieoptie voor databasebereik niet meer vereist.
Wat is PREVIEW_FEATURES?
PREVIEW_FEATURES is een configuratie met databasebereik waarmee u nieuwe SQL Server-functies kunt uitproberen voordat deze algemeen beschikbaar zijn. Deze optie is bedoeld voor ontwikkel- en testomgevingen en mag niet worden gebruikt in productie.
Hoe schakel ik de optie PREVIEW_FEATURES in?
PREVIEW_FEATURES is een DATABASE SCOPED CONFIGURATION optie, daarom kunt u deze inschakelen door de volgende code uit te voeren:
ALTER DATABASE SCOPED CONFIGURATION
SET PREVIEW_FEATURES = ON;
GO
SELECT * FROM sys.database_scoped_configurations
WHERE [name] = 'PREVIEW_FEATURES'
GO
Zie ALTER DATABASE SCOPED CONFIGURATIONvoor meer informatie.
Moet ik PREVIEW_FEATURES inschakelen voor het gebruik van AI-functionaliteiten in SQL Server 2025?
Nee, de meeste AI-functies in SQL Server 2025 zijn al algemeen beschikbaar (GA), inclusief AI_GENERATE_EMBEDDINGS, CREATE EXTERNAL MODELen het gegevenstype vector en gerelateerde functies. Alleen de functies die expliciet worden vermeld in het document met releaseopmerkingen, vereisen dat de PREVIEW_FEATURES optie is ingeschakeld.
Maakt het inschakelen van PREVIEW_FEATURES database een niet-GA-versie?
Nee, als u de PREVIEW_FEATURES configuratie inschakelt, wordt de GA-status van een database niet gewijzigd. De database blijft in de algemene beschikbaarheid (GA) fase, zelfs wanneer preview features zijn ingeschakeld. Dit opt-in mechanisme is ontworpen om klanten in staat te stellen nieuwe functies te testen voordat ze algemene beschikbaarheid bereiken, zonder dat dit van invloed is op de algemene GA-status van de database zelf. Het is echter belangrijk om te weten dat na het inschakelen van preview-functies, als preview-functies worden gebruikt en ze bestaan uit persistente objecten (zoals indexen), kan het uitschakelen PREVIEW_FEATURES van later fouten veroorzaken, tenzij deze objecten worden verwijderd of opnieuw worden opgebouwd.
Preview-functies moeten over het algemeen worden gebruikt in ontwikkel- of testomgevingen, niet in productie, vanwege hun experimentele aard en de kans op verandering.
Hoe wordt een preview-functie verplaatst naar algemene beschikbaarheid (GA)?
Functies worden gepromoveerd naar GA via een cumulatieve update (CU).
Kan een CU een preview-functie bijwerken zonder deze naar algemene beschikbaarheid te verplaatsen?
Ja. Preview-functies kunnen worden bijgewerkt in CUs, terwijl ze onder de PREVIEW_FEATURES categorie vallen.
Wat gebeurt er wanneer een functie onder PREVIEW_FEATURES algemeen beschikbaar is?
De functie wordt beschikbaar, ongeacht de PREVIEW_FEATURES instelling.
Kan ik de optie PREVIEW_FEATURES op elk gewenst moment in- en uitschakelen?
Als er geen preview-functies zijn gebruikt, kunt u deze op elk gewenst moment uitschakelen. Als u preview-functies hebt gebruikt, kunt u deze OFFdraaien, maar voor objecten die deze functies gebruiken, treedt er een fout op. Zodra de PREVIEW_FEATURES optie is uitgeschakeld, is de database-engine niet op de hoogte van deze functies, zodat het gebruik ervan mogelijk fouten retourneert omdat de nieuwe opdrachten helemaal niet worden herkend.
Heeft het gebruik van PREVIEW_FEATURES invloed op mijn strategie voor back-up en herstel?
Nee, de instelling voor preview-functies heeft geen invloed op back-up of herstel van de database. Databases blijven compatibel voor cumulatieve updates en algemene releases. Als u echter een cumulatieve update (CU) toepast die een functie in preview verbetert en die database vervolgens herstelt naar een eerdere versie, werkt de functie mogelijk niet zoals verwacht of kan zelfs een fout optreden. Dit komt doordat de herstelde versie de bijgewerkte syntaxis of het gedrag dat is geïntroduceerd in de nieuwere CU mogelijk niet herkent. Daarom is de compatibiliteit van functies afhankelijk van het CU-niveau van de doelomgeving, terwijl back-up- en herstelbewerkingen zelf niet worden beïnvloed.
Als op enig moment een preview-functie wijzigingen vereist die deze incompatibel maken met eerdere versies, zullen we deze wijzigingen duidelijk documenteren. In dergelijke gevallen is er een handmatige handeling vereist voor het toepassen van de update om ervoor te zorgen dat u op de hoogte bent van de mogelijke impact. Belangrijk is dat updates de database niet automatisch incompatibel maken met eerdere versies. Zelfs in deze gevallen bieden we de mogelijkheid om zo nodig terug te keren naar de vorige CU.
Wat gebeurt er als ik geen preview-functies wil gebruiken?
U kunt PREVIEW_FEATURES laten staan op OFF. U behoudt de volledige terugdraaifunctie en herstelcapaciteiten voor CU's en GA. Een update van de functies die gebruikmaken van het PREVIEW_FEATURES opt-in-mechanisme, heeft geen invloed op uw database.
Kan ik alleen specifieke preview-functies inschakelen?
Met de instelling voor databasebereik kunt u het gebruik van alle preview-functies inschakelen.
Is er ondersteuning beschikbaar voor preview-functies?
Ja, er wordt ondersteuning geboden voor preview-functies, vergelijkbaar met wat is er nieuw in Azure SQL Database?
Hoe beïnvloeden GDR-patches PREVIEW_FEATURES?
GDR-patches zijn orthogonaal aan CUs en hebben geen invloed op de status van PREVIEW_FEATURES. Voor functies die via CU naar GA zijn verplaatst, moet cu worden toegepast; GDR's bevatten geen functiepayloads.